Frequently Asked Questions

What does a condo insurance agent in Fort Myers do?
A condo insurance agent helps you find an HO6 policy that covers your personal property liability and interior improvements. They also explain how your policy works with your associations master policy under Florida law.
Do I need condo insurance if my association has a master policy?
Yes you still need your own HO6 policy. The master policy usually covers the building structure but not your personal belongings or upgrades inside your unit. Florida law also requires you to have coverage for loss assessment claims.
How does Florida law affect my condo insurance needs?
Florida Statute 718.111 requires associations to carry property insurance on the building. Your individual HO6 policy must cover your personal property liability and any improvements you have made to the unit. Your agent can help you match your coverage to the associations master policy.
